条件格式Excel范围内的多个相邻单元格

时间:2016-01-08 16:30:25

标签: excel conditional-formatting

我有一个Excel电子表格,其中数据在B4:K12范围内。每行有5个部分(每个2列)。

我需要根据C4 =“D”来相同地格式化B4和C4。那么D4& E4如果E4 =“D”等整个范围内。

我无法在这里工作。该怎么做?

谢谢, T2T

1 个答案:

答案 0 :(得分:1)

试试这个公式:

=OFFSET($B4,0,((INT((COLUMN(B4)/2)-1)*2)+1),1,1)="D"

这样做你想要的吗?

基本上这就是它正在做的事情:

OFFSET($B4,....)将每行的第一列作为参考点。 然后我们只需要弄清楚我们需要查看哪一列。

COLUMN(B4) - 获取相关单元格的列#。

((INT((COLUMN(B4)/2)-1)*2+1)只是调整列号以将其转换为偏移量。

尝试在第20行的单元格中运行公式的这一部分..构建它,你会看到它收敛:2, 3, 4, 5, 6 ....1,1,3,3,5, ...等。